CS and others

    [이럴땐이렇게] Mac 파워포인트에서 슬라이드 노트(메모) 한 번에 삭제하기(맥북 powerpoint 노트 대본 스크립트 일괄삭제)

    [이럴땐이렇게] Mac 파워포인트에서 슬라이드 노트(메모) 한 번에 삭제하기(맥북 powerpoint 노트 대본 스크립트 일괄삭제)

    안녕하세요, 간만에 이럴땐이렇게를 작성하게 되었습니다. 오늘은 맥북에서 파워포인트를 사용할 때 슬라이드 노트에 작성한 내용을 한 번에 삭제하는 방법을 알아보도록 하겠습니다. 슬라이드 노트가 뭔가요? 위 사진에서 보면 제가 slide note 1111 이런식으로 적어 둔 부분이 보이시나요? 이 부분이 노트입니다. 주로 발표 준비할 때 스크립트(대본)을 적어 두거나 하는 용도로 사용합니다. 슬라이드 노트를 왜 삭제를 해야 하나요? 발표자가 본인의 발표에 참고하려고 스크립트를 적어 두었다가, 누가 요청해서 ppt 파일을 줘야 한다고 가정해 보겠습니다. 대본 같은 정보들을 다 줄 수도 있지만, 그걸 원하지 않는 경우도 있겠죠. 많은 경우에 노트를 제거하고 넘겨주게 되는데, 이걸 클린본이라고 부르기도 하더라구요...

    [이럴땐이렇게] Mac OSX 에서 확장자 일괄 변경하기 (하위 폴더내 파일 포함)

    [이럴땐이렇게] Mac OSX 에서 확장자 일괄 변경하기 (하위 폴더내 파일 포함)

    이 포스팅은 맥북 유저가 특정 폴더 내 특정 확장자(또는 파일명)를 가진 파일들의 확장자 혹은 파일명 일괄 변경 하는 것을 목표로 합니다. 작성 배경은 업체에 메일 보내는데 쉘스크립트 파일(.sh)이 포함되어 있어서 어찌 보면 당연하게도...^^ 보안 문제로 받는 쪽에서 메일을 수신하지 못했다. 메일서버 입장에서는 딱 봐도 해킹툴을 전송하는 악성 유저로 보였겠지...? 아무튼 전송을 해야 하므로 확장자를 전체 변경해서 보내야 했는데, 맥 Finder에서 변경하다 속이 터져서 rename 설치하고 광명을 찾았다는 이야기다. # homebrew가 설치 되어 있는 상태여야 합니다. # install rename brew install rename # (설치 후) 확장자 일괄변경을 원하는 폴더로 이동한 후 fi..

    패킷에서 특정 프로토콜의 영역이 이상하게 잡힌다면...?

    패킷에서 특정 프로토콜의 영역이 이상하게 잡힌다면...?

    특정 프로토콜(여기서는 이더넷)에서 영역이 앞뒤로 붙은 것을 볼 수 있다...! 업무에서 사용하는 것들은 다 header + payload 형태로만 사용을 하다 보니 footer 가 존재한다는 걸 몰랐는데, ethernet 프로토콜의 경우 footer를 사용하기 때문에(없는 경우도 있음) 저렇게 페이로드 앞뒤로 존재할 수 있다.

    [이럴땐이렇게] 맥북에서 창이 화면 밖으로 나간 경우(집 나간 창) 데려오기

    윈도우 환경에 익숙해질 대로 익숙해졌던 윈도우 썩은물 콩니,, 이직한 회사에서 프로그래머 직군은 맥북 지급이라 강제로 맥북을 쓴 지 이제 반년이 되었는데요.. 아직도 macOS 환경에 대해 모르는 것이 많아 당황하는 일이 많습니다. 그 중 하나가 이거였는데, 평소에는 멀티디스플레이 쓰다가 커넥터를 뽑고 싱글디스플레이로 전환하면 멀티디스플레이 상태에서 모니터(맥북 내장디스플레이 말고 외부 모니터)에서 작업하던 창이 사라져버리는 현상이 종종 발생합니다. 이때 해당 어플리케이션을 데려오려고 활성화해서 창을 클릭하면 다시 싹 사라져버리고... 이런 현상입니다. 저는 이걸 집 나간 창(??) 이라고 부르는데 이게 윈도우에선 그냥 알트 엔터 해서 띄우고 데려와버리면 되는데 맥북에선 희한하게 클릭하면 다시 원래의 디..

    Declarative vs. Imperative

    Terraform에서도 언급되고, Jenkins pipeline 문법에서도 언급되는..(이 경우엔 카운터파트가 imperative가 아니라 scripted) Declarative vs. Imperative Declarative: 사용자(개발자)가 원하는 최종 형태를 선언 e.g., Terraform 을 사용할 때의 Declarative 선언 형태 : (config 파일이 정의된 상태에서) 이 config를 가진 5대의 서버. → 즉, end state 에 대한 정의가 있고 이를 어떻게 구현하는지는 표현하지 않음 요 end state 를 보통 desired state 라고 표현함 특히특히특히 k8s에서... (TMI지만 k8s가 k8s인 이유는 k ubernete s 요 k랑 s 사이에 8글자가 들어가서...

    201202 Linux 두 디렉토리(폴더)의 차이점 비교(diff -rq)

    201202 Linux 두 디렉토리(폴더)의 차이점 비교(diff -rq)

    오늘 본사파일 적용과정중에 응?싶게 용량차이가 났던 게 있어서 적용을 바로 하지 않고 프로젝트 로컬거, 받은거 두개 떠놓고 비교를 때려서 확인 후에 반영했다 .. 그때 사용한 diff -rq 옵션! 사용법은 diff 일반 사용법과 동일한데 -rq 옵션을 주고 경로를 지정한다. diff -rq 대상폴더 ../../경로/경로/대상폴더 요렇게 하면 원본 디렉토리에만 있는 것과 비교대상 디렉토리에 있는 것을 비교해서 only in ~~ 이런 식으로 보여준다. 아래 캡쳐는 그냥 예시를위해 전혀 다른 폴더 두개를 갖다 넣은 사진 그냥 diff -r 해도 되는데 보기 불편하게 나와서 줄별 구분 빼고 -rq를 때렸다... 검색어: 리눅스 폴더 비교 , 리눅스 디렉토리 비교, linux diff folder, linux..